Rosh Pina is a budding center of tourism for this region, and many residents are now opening their homes as B&Bs, some of whose breakfasts alone are worth the stay.

Villa Tehila

$$ | 7 HaChalutzim St., 1200000, Israel

Amichai and Tehila Yisraeli bought this 19th-century farm and converted the former stables, storehouse, and dairy into a charming guesthouse. Three decades later, Villa Tehila retains its old-world character. The simply appointed rooms, which overlook a central courtyard, have the original stone walls and are decorated with antiques. Children will enjoy feeding the ponies, turtles, parrots, chinchillas, and llama. There's a pub on the premises, open only on weekends.
